Output 986e68385018a32d3e1c0e7e565f9c7f96169642fb1390bf86ae03c9526de4d0:0

value
54023108
script pubkey
OP_0 OP_PUSHBYTES_20 0789b54e864cbce4e001c21ba67605d053f8aaf8
address
ltc1qq7ym2n5xfj7wfcqpcgd6vas96pfl32hckk65pk
transaction
986e68385018a32d3e1c0e7e565f9c7f96169642fb1390bf86ae03c9526de4d0
spent
true